浩鲸java一面面经

被按在地上输出
1.自我介绍,项目啥的
2.Java容器介绍,当问到hashtable的synchronize时被问到底层原理,就是jvm里的反编译的很底层的东西,就知道一个啥监视器,自己挖坑了。还有哈西和equal重写为什么?问的很深(只重写一个会怎么样,举例)。然后currenthashmap,分段锁,面试官让我看看最新版本是啥(估计回答的老版本的)
3.lock和sychronized区别,问的很深。偏向锁偏向在哪?(这个没回答出来)
4.final修饰的特点
5.string,string buffer builder区别,快慢
4.线程方面,线程守护(不知道),线程池(参数,拒绝策略有哪四个,只回答了三个)
5.操作系统死锁条件,然后举例
6.问计算机网络的了(本人本科网络工程,但两年没碰计网了,所以被按在地上摩擦,忘了好多),首先说7层机构,我说学校只学5层说了一下,然后问icmp哪一层,当时岔了说成传输层。arp和rarp是啥,ospf和rip区别和算法,为什么ospf比rip好(这个不会,只知道收敛快)。三次握手,并解释为什么三次,两次不行吗?数据链路层的是啥包(当时忘了,后来才想起来是帧)
7.判断链表有没有环(快指针慢指针判断会不会重合),判断链表有环长度(快指针慢指针)
8.autoint啥来着,忘了,Java中一个原子类没听过,然后被问cas(顺便说了乐观锁)
9.链表和数组为什么插入删除复杂度是1和n
10.linux指令,回答了几个自己常用了解的

总结就是准备的很久的jvm和spring和数据库啥
都没问😂😂😂,难度由浅入深,你回答的时候涉及到其他面试官会问到底,面试官真的很强,感觉啥都懂,我就是给自己挖了几个坑,特别是锁那一块😅。累计面试了一小时,后面被问的已经无可奈何了,最后面试官问我有啥反问的,我说没有😂#面经##浩鲸云##Java工程师##校招#
全部评论
手撕代码是一个数组,从左到右递增,从上到下递增,给你一个数字判断数组里有没有,5分钟写出来(给思路),面试结果好像不太满意,复杂度有点高。然后就下一题逻辑题,概率论的吧,苦死我了,还好算出来了
2 回复 分享
发布于 2020-10-19 19:07
工资不高,面的还挺难
2 回复 分享
发布于 2020-10-19 19:32
有毒吧,计网问得这么深?“arp和rarp是啥,ospf和rip区别和算法,为什么ospf比rip好”,应该是看到你专业是网络工程才这样问的吧
1 回复 分享
发布于 2020-10-19 20:04
楼主你好,请问你是实习、校招还是社招?
点赞 回复 分享
发布于 2020-10-19 19:07
还问了MySQL的b+.树索引,和b树有啥区别
点赞 回复 分享
发布于 2020-10-19 19:17
剑指题
点赞 回复 分享
发布于 2020-10-19 19:19
楼主面试通过了吗
点赞 回复 分享
发布于 2020-12-01 11:02
楼主觉得这家公司怎样
点赞 回复 分享
发布于 2021-04-10 17:05

相关推荐

点赞 评论 收藏
分享
牛客339922477号:都不用reverse,直接-1。一行。啥送分题
点赞 评论 收藏
分享
Pandaileee:校友加油我现在也只有一个保底太难了
点赞 评论 收藏
分享
3 26 评论
分享
牛客网
牛客企业服务